What Is Hydrodermabrasion
Hydrodermabrasion is a water based skin resurfacing treatment that combines exfoliation cleansing extraction and hydration in one session. It uses a specialized device that delivers a controlled stream of water along with nourishing serums while gently suctioning impurities from the skin. The purpose of this treatment is to remove dead skin cells, clean clogged pores and restore moisture balance. Unlike older exfoliation techniques hydrodermabrasion does not rely on abrasive crystals or rough tools. This makes it safer and more comfortable for the skin. How Hydrodermabrasion Works on the Skin
The effectiveness of hydrodermabrasion comes from its multi step approach. Each step plays an important role in improving the condition of the skin while maintaining its natural balance.
Gentle Exfoliation
The first step of hydrodermabrasion focuses on removing dead skin cells from the surface. Dead cells often cause dullness, rough texture and uneven tone. The water based exfoliation gently lifts these cells away without irritating the skin.
This step allows fresh healthy skin cells to surface which instantly improves brightness and smoothness.
Deep Cleansing and Pore Care
After exfoliation the treatment continues with deep cleansing. The suction technology removes oil dirt and impurities trapped inside the pores. This is especially helpful for people who struggle with blackheads, whiteheads or congested skin. Clean pores appear smaller and help prevent future breakouts which makes hydrodermabrasion an effective option for acne prone skin.
Hydration and Nutrient Infusion
The final step focuses on hydration. Specialized serums containing moisturizing and soothing ingredients are infused into the skin. Because the skin has already been exfoliated and cleansed these nutrients are absorbed more effectively. This hydration step is what sets hydrodermabrasion apart from many other facial treatments.
Key Benefits of Hydrodermabrasion
Hydrodermabrasion offers multiple benefits in a single session which is why it is so popular in professional skincare settings.
Improves Skin Texture and Smoothness
By removing dead cells and promoting cell renewal hydrodermabrasion leaves the skin feeling soft and smooth. Rough patches become less noticeable and the overall texture improves with regular sessions.
Boosts Skin Hydration
Dehydrated skin often looks tired and aged. Hydrodermabrasion restores moisture levels which helps the skin appear plump and refreshed. Proper hydration also supports the skin barrier and reduces sensitivity.
Enhances Skin Radiance
Many people notice an immediate glow after treatment. This radiance comes from improved circulation, clean pores and better light reflection from the smooth skin surface.
Supports Acne and Oil Control
Excess oil and clogged pores are common causes of acne. Hydrodermabrasion cleans the pores thoroughly while maintaining hydration which helps balance oil production.
Reduces the Appearance of Fine Lines
While hydrodermabrasion is not a medical anti-aging procedure it helps soften fine lines by improving hydration and skin elasticity. With consistent treatments the skin appears firmer and more youthful.

What to Expect During a Hydrodermabrasion Facial
Understanding the treatment process helps set realistic expectations and reduces anxiety for first time clients.
Before the Treatment
Before starting the skin is examined to identify concerns and ensure suitability. Makeup and surface impurities are removed to prepare the skin.
During the Treatment
The device is gently moved across the face while delivering water and serums. The sensation is often described as cooling and refreshing. There is no pain burning or discomfort during the process.
After the Treatment
After the session the skin appears clean, hydrated and glowing. There is no redness or peeling which allows people to return to daily activities immediately.

How Often Should Hydrodermabrasion Be Done
The frequency of treatment depends on individual skin goals and conditions. Many professionals recommend one session every four to six weeks for maintenance.
For people targeting specific concerns such as acne or uneven texture more frequent sessions may be suggested initially. Over time results become longer lasting with consistent care.
